Nestled in Concord Mall, Rasa Sayang offers an exquisite dive into Malaysian and Thai cuisine. Diners praise the authentic flavors and diverse menu, featuring standout dishes like the rich veggie red curry, unique pineapple rice served in a half pineapple, and homemade tofu. The warm, friendly service enhances the cozy atmosphere, making meals even more enjoyable. While some guests have noted minor issues with dietary preferences, the staff is accommodating, ensuring a delightful experience overall. With creative dishes and vibrant flavors, Rasa Sayang is a must-visit destination for food enthusiasts seeking adventure and comfort.

We had a great experience visiting Rasa Sayang during Weekend Dinner! They used to be in the Independence Mall but post COVID they changed their location. This new location in Concord Mall is relatively smaller but very easy to find. We ordered Basil Fried rice, Red Curry, Roti Canai and Vegetable Shushi. Everything there tested very authentic. We had our friend visiting from outside of the country for the very first time we tried Malay-Thai Cuisine and they loved it! Service was very quick and portions are really good compared to their price. We will certainly visit again!
